I had another look at 2.5 and noticed the max sleep avg is set to 10 seconds
instead of 2 seconds in 2.4. This could make a _big_ difference to new forked
tasks if they all start out penalised as most non-interactive. It can take 5
times longer before they get the balance right. Can you try with this set to
2 or even 1 second on 2.5?
